  • This project is a centralized, community-vetted repository that serves as a comprehensive hub for free technical literature and educational resources. It functions as an open-source directory, aggregating links to books, tutorials, and documentation to support developers in mastering diverse programming languages, software engineering methodologies, and computer science fundamentals.

    The collection is distinguished by its community-driven contribution model, which relies on peer-reviewed updates to maintain the accuracy and relevance of its vast index. By utilizing a hierarchical directory structure, the repository organizes technical knowledge into logical domains, allowing users to navigate efficiently between specific language-focused learning paths and broader software development topics.

    The project covers a wide capability surface, ranging from low-level systems programming and mobile application development to database management and web infrastructure. It provides structured access to resources for both foundational computer science concepts and specialized technical toolsets, ensuring that developers of all skill levels can locate high-quality materials for professional development.

    The entire directory is maintained through version-controlled, human-readable text files, ensuring that the collection remains a permanent and accessible index of distributed learning materials across the web.
